1) Reachable Assertion (CVE-ID: CVE-2020-27617)

The vulnerability allows a remote attacker to perform a denial of service (DoS) attack.

The vulnerability exists due to a reachable assertion within the eth_get_gso_type() function in net/eth.c in QEMU. A remote user with access to guest operating system can send specially crafted packet data that lacks a valid Layer 3 protocol, trigger an assertion failure and crash the QEMU process.
